"I find it easiest to change the tempo back by tweaking the BPM setting by a notch and then back again." That does not work Ski. I tried it yesterday and just now, and you only have 2 choices if you happen to run over CLO and want to get back to the original tempo: set all steps to 40 or do a program reset. If you didnt save your program before running over CLO, you will waste precious time for nothing. I worked a couples hours with 1.6 yesterday and i found this behavior extremely annoying and time consuming. I really think a reset to the orignal tempo should be done once you have left the CLO destination. on 30/09/03 2:38 AM, ski_ex5tech at ex5tech@... wrote: My sincere apologies, Simon, I misunderstood. Yes, you're right. If you set a sequencer destination to Clock Mod (even if just "running over it") while running the sequencer, it WILL change the tempo of the sequence to something other than the BPM setting, unless all sequencer steps are set to 40. That's what it's supposed to do though, of course. It changes the tempo, and the tempo won't change back until you DO something to change the tempo. I find it easiest to change the tempo back by tweaking the BPM setting by a notch and then back again. Maybe Dave could program the Reset to do this, too.
